1

これは私の最初のアンドロイドアプリです。私は自分のウェブサイトにブラウザーを開くだけのアプリを作成するために、さまざまな方法を検索して試しました。

実行し続けるという事実を除いて、うまく機能します。もう一度開くと、ブラウザを起動するという仕事がすでに完了しているため、タイトルが付いた黒い画面になります。

コードは次のとおりです。

package pro.linuxos.weblaunch;
import android.app.Activity;
import android.content.Intent;
import android.net.Uri;
import android.os.Bundle;
import android.webkit.WebView;
public class LinuxOSProWeblaunchActivity extends Activity
{
WebView webview;
@Override
public void onCreate(Bundle savedInstanceState)
{
super.onCreate(savedInstanceState);
Intent viewIntent = new Intent("android.intent.action.VIEW", Uri.parse("http://LinuxOS.pro"));  
startActivity(viewIntent);
}
}

私がそれを見ると、そこにいくつかの余分な webview があるかもしれません:)私はそれを使用していましたが、javascriptをオンにする際に問題がありました..

とにかく、ブラウザを起動した後に終了する方法はありますか?

ありがとう!

4

1 に答える 1

3

finish()もちろん、 の直後にメソッドを呼び出してくださいstartActivity()

于 2012-05-11T04:48:28.173 に答える